    Nook's Cranny: Available from the start of the game.

    Nook 'n' Go: Buy and sell a total of 25 000 bells worth of goods. Wait for a week after you have done your part-time job.

    Nookway: Buy and sell a total of 50 000 bells worth of goods. Wait for a week after you get Nook 'n' Go.

    Nookingtons: Buy and sell 150 000 bells worth of goods. Wait for 3 weeks after you get Nookway (You don't have to have a visitor from another town buy something from Nookway).
